For all 4 of her collegiate seasons at Delaware, Elena Delle Donne's PPG was higher than the total number of free throws she missed that season
It doesn't hurt when you shoot 773-849 from the line for your career (76 total missed, which averages to 19 each season, her career PPG was 26.7)

To help men that don't pay any attention to WNBA until women ask for fair pay, or until Caitlin Clark is on the screen:

NBA players get ~50% of NBA revenues.

WNBA players only get about ~15% of WNBA revenue.

Women are saying, "Hey, we make money too. We'd like the same deal that the men have."
